Output 34d65f6cc34bfa9a08ee1e8aba4118f584838cb13ad22e68bc70d5b82602e588:0

value
1440000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ffb830de3191bbc81b43af25860b22a837e895c OP_EQUAL
address
37XKnz3h7GpptUdBcJPfJDsPPfJWfejzgc
transaction
34d65f6cc34bfa9a08ee1e8aba4118f584838cb13ad22e68bc70d5b82602e588
spent
true